According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 39 reports of Pulmonary embolism have been filed in association with CITRIC ACID (Tricitrates). This represents 19.1% of all adverse event reports for CITRIC ACID.

How Dangerous Is Pulmonary embolism From CITRIC ACID?

Of the 39 reports, 39 (100.0%) resulted in death, 38 (97.4%) required hospitalization, and 37 (94.9%) were considered life-threatening.

Is Pulmonary embolism Listed in the Official Label?

This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for CITRIC ACID. However, 39 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
